     The "Great" American      Eclipse 

    August 21st, 2017
   The "Great" American Eclipse.
    The center cutting through Idaho not far from where I am located.
   A dirt road out of Sun Valley heads to the Lost River Valley where the "town" of Chilly sits under   
   the Lost River Range,with Mount Borah overlooking, the highest point in Idaho.
   The river gets "lost", because it disappears into the lava fields near Craters of the Moon, and comes  
     out of the cliff walls carved out by the Snake River at the Thousand Springs State Park,
many miles away.

   Multitudes of people showed up, but nowhere near the 100,000 visitors speculated for our area.
  Want to buy a thousand Eclipse T-shirts, cheap ?
  Unfortunately smoke from a wildfire in Montana settled in the valley, making visibility very poor.
       It lasted for just over a minute.
  Still, all in all, it was an experience.
